What is the volume of 1 mole of a crystalline solid having unit cell edge length \(16 \times 10^{-8} \mathrm{~cm}\), if it's unit cell contains 24 molecules?
- A \(102 \cdot 7 \mathrm{~cm}^{3} \mathrm{~mol}^{-1}\)
- B \(404 \cdot 0 \mathrm{~cm}^{3} \mathrm{~mol}^{-1}\)
- C \(159 \cdot 3 \mathrm{~cm}^{3} \mathrm{~mol}^{-1}\)
- D \(142 \cdot 1 \mathrm{~cm}^{3} \mathrm{~mol}^{-1}\)
Answer & Solution
Correct Answer
(A) \(102 \cdot 7 \mathrm{~cm}^{3} \mathrm{~mol}^{-1}\)
Step-by-step Solution
Detailed explanation
\(16 \times 10^{-8} \mathrm{~cm}\)
\(a=16 \times 10^{-8}\) cme unit cell \(=a^{3}=\left(16 \times 10^{-8}\right)^{3}\)
Volume of one unit cellat \(=4096 \times 10^{-24} \mathrm{~cm}^{3}\)
volume of 24 molecules \(=4096 \times 10^{-24} \mathrm{~cm}^{3}\)
\(\therefore\) Volume of 1 molecule \(=\frac{4096 \times 10^{-24}}{24}=170.67 \times 10^{-24} \mathrm{~cm}^{3}\)
\(\therefore\) Volume of 1 mole of a crystalline solid \(=170.67 \times 10^{-24} \times 6.022 \times 10^{23}\)
\(=1027.77 \times 10^{-1}\)
